However, I've also noticed that some users may not be aware of the importance of considering factors beyond just premium costs when choosing an insurance policy. For example, home insurance quotes often include deductibles, coverage limits, and exclusions, which can have a significant impact on overall costs. When I compared rates for home insurance policies using The Zebra's platform, I found that some providers offered more comprehensive coverage options at competitive prices, but with higher deductible requirements.
